首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

文件夹未包含在AEM包中

是指在Adobe Experience Manager(AEM)中创建的AEM包(也称为CRX包)中,某个特定的文件夹未被包含在内。

AEM是一种基于云计算的内容管理系统,用于创建、管理和交付数字内容。AEM包是一种用于在AEM实例之间传输和部署内容的文件格式。它可以包含网站页面、模板、组件、图像、样式表、脚本等各种资源。

当文件夹未包含在AEM包中时,可能会导致以下问题:

  1. 缺少关键资源:文件夹中可能包含了网站所需的关键资源,如页面模板、组件等。如果这些资源未被包含在AEM包中,部署到其他AEM实例时可能会导致网站无法正常运行。
  2. 部署错误:如果文件夹未被包含在AEM包中,部署过程中可能会出现错误或警告。这可能会导致部署失败或导致网站在目标环境中出现问题。

为了解决文件夹未包含在AEM包中的问题,可以采取以下步骤:

  1. 检查AEM包内容:使用AEM的打包工具,如CRX Package Manager,检查AEM包的内容。确保文件夹中包含了所有必要的资源。
  2. 重新打包AEM包:如果发现文件夹未被包含在AEM包中,可以通过重新打包AEM包来解决问题。将文件夹添加到AEM包中,并确保包含了所有相关资源。
  3. 测试和部署:在重新打包AEM包后,进行测试以确保网站在目标环境中正常运行。使用AEM的部署工具,如CRX Package Manager,将AEM包部署到目标AEM实例。

对于AEM开发人员和管理员,了解文件夹未包含在AEM包中的问题非常重要。这有助于确保AEM包的完整性和正确性,以及顺利地将内容从一个AEM实例传输到另一个AEM实例。

腾讯云提供了一系列与AEM相关的产品和服务,如云服务器、对象存储、CDN加速等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Netty处理

TCP 是基于流传输的协议,请求数据在其传输的过程是没有界限区分,所以我们在读取请求的时候,不一定能获取到一个完整的数据。如果一个较大时,可能会切分成多个进行多次传输。...如上图所示, 【】的最后一个数字与 []数字对上的是已独立完整的接收到(粘/拆示意图中的情况 I)。...但是 【】为 37和 38的出现了粘情况(粘/拆示意图中的情况 II),两条数据粘合在一起。...上图中可以看到 【】 167的数据被拆分为了两部分(图中画绿线数据),该情况为拆(粘/拆示意图中的情况 III)。...总结 Netty 极大的为使用者提供了多种解决粘/拆方案,并且可以很愉快的对多种消息进行自动解码,在使用过程也极容易掌握和理解,很大程度上提升开发效率和稳定性。

1.1K20
  • Netty处理

    TCP 是基于流传输的协议,请求数据在其传输的过程是没有界限区分,所以我们在读取请求的时候,不一定能获取到一个完整的数据。如果一个较大时,可能会切分成多个进行多次传输。...如上图所示, 【】的最后一个数字与 []数字对上的是已独立完整的接收到(粘/拆示意图中的情况 I)。...但是 【】为 37和 38的出现了粘情况(粘/拆示意图中的情况 II),两条数据粘合在一起。 ?...上图中可以看到 【】 167的数据被拆分为了两部分(图中画绿线数据),该情况为拆(粘/拆示意图中的情况 III)。...总结 Netty 极大的为使用者提供了多种解决粘/拆方案,并且可以很愉快的对多种消息进行自动解码,在使用过程也极容易掌握和理解,很大程度上提升开发效率和稳定性。

    2K20

    Golangimagejpeg和imagepng用法

    jpeg实现了jpeg图片的编码和解码 func Decode(r io.Reader) (image.Image, error) //Decode读取一个jpeg文件,并将他作为image.Image...DecodeConfig(r io.Reader) (image.Config, error) //无需解码整个图像,DecodeConfig变能够返回整个图像的尺寸和颜色(Config具体定义查看gif的定义...io.ByteReader io.Reader } type UnsupportedError func (e UnsupportedError) Error() string //报告输入使用一个有效但是实现的...image/png用法: image/png实现了png图像的编码和解码 png和jpeg实现方法基本相同,都是对图像进行了编码和解码操作。...type UnsupportedError func (e UnsupportedError) Error() string //UnsupportedError会提示输入使用一个合法的,但是实现的

    3.8K40

    .NET Core、元与框架

    定义细粒度的有如下好处: 细粒度的包在开发、测试过程与其它的关联有限 细粒度的可以提供对不同操作系统和CPU的支持 细粒度的可以只依赖某个特定的库 在发布应用时,未被引用的不会成为应用的一部分...当你需要某个单独的时,你可以使用下面例子添加对System.Runtime引用的方式来添加对它的引用。...指定一个框架会隐式实现对元引用,同时也会添加对元依赖项的引用。这样,元的所有类库都能够被IDE智能感知,也可以被打包到你的应用。...我们可以编写基于.NET Framework 4.6引用程序集的库,并以NuGet 的方式在 net46 lib 文件夹中发布这些库。...基于的框架上的API由来定义,框架本身并不定义任何API。 其次,是这种双向关系的第二部分,资产选择(asset selection)。可以包含用于多框架的资产。

    1K40

    【Groovy】闭 Closure ( 闭类 Closure 简介 | this、owner、delegate 成员区别 | 静态闭变量 | 闭定义闭 )

    文章目录 总结 一、静态闭变量 1、执行普通闭变量 2、执行静态闭变量 二、 在闭定义闭 三、 完整代码示例 总结 在闭 , 打印 this , owner , delegate ,...打印结果都是创建闭时所在的类 ; 如果在类创建闭 , 则打印结果是类 ; 如果在实例对象创建闭 , 则打印结果是实例对象 ; 如果在闭 A 创建 闭 B , this 是最外层闭 A...之外的类 , owner , delegate 是上一层闭 B ; 一、静态闭变量 ---- 1、执行普通闭变量 在类定义闭变量 , 在闭打印 this、owner、delegate 值...: class Test2 二、 在闭定义闭 ---- 在 Test2 类定义 闭变量 closure2 , 在 closure2 闭定义 closure3 闭 , class Test2...:" Test2.closure() println "\n通过对象执行闭 :" new Test2().closure() println "\n闭定义闭并执行 : " new Test2

    75920

    初识js的闭_Js闭变量理解

    今天我就简单的说说我目前所理解的闭,当然可能不完全正确,但是我相信会给你一定的启发。   首先我们来谈谈js的变量,如果你不知道我为什么要说这些,那么你根本没有掌握js的基础,建议回头复习。...可以在任意位置访问的量就叫全局变量 1 var age = 20; 2 function a(){ 3 console.log(age); >>20 4 } 5 a();   局部变量:函数中用var定义的变量,只能在函数访问这个变量...var age = 20; 3 } 4 a(); 5 console.log(age); >> Uncaught ReferenceError: age is not defined 注意点1:在函数如果不使用...注意点2:全局变量从创建的那一刻起就会一直保存在内存,除非你关闭这个页面,局部变量当函数运行完以后就会销毁这个变量,假如有多次调用这个函数它下一次调用的时候又会重新创建那个变量,既运行完就销毁,回到最初的状态...a ++; console.log(a); } 因为我们在上面的代码return回去了b,然后因为这个自执行函数被bi引用所以里面的变量a并没有因为这个自执行函数执完而销毁,而是保存到了内存

    3.3K20

    python——闭与闭修改外部变量

    在函数嵌套的前提下,内部函数引用了外部函数的变量,并且外部函数返回(return)了内部函数,即外部函数返回了引用了外部函数变量的内部函数,这时我们称内部函数为闭。...f = func_outer(1) # 执行闭 num1 = f(2) num2 = f(3) print(num1) print(num2) 在这里,f就叫做闭的实例,func_inner函数就叫做闭...可以见得,f里封存了外部函数的变量1,当闭实例建立出来,再实行闭实例,此时相当于1+2和1+3,得到了如上结果。...当一开始步入代码num1 = f(2)(实行闭)后: ?...一个外部函数.内部函数的对象存储在了内存,注意:在执行完f = func_outer(1)并没有立即产生这样一个对象,而是在调用时才会产生该对象 这时,再步入内部函数: ? ?

    1.6K10

    谈谈自己的理解:python,闭

    :    在一个外函数定义了一个内函数,内函数里运用了外函数的临时变量,并且外函数的返回值是内函数的引用。这样就构成了一个闭。...对于闭,在外函数outer 最后return inner,我们在调用外函数 demo = outer() 的时候,outer返回了inner,inner是一个函数的引用,这个引用被存入了demo。...闭内函数修改外函数局部变量:   在闭内函数,我们可以随意使用外函数绑定来的临时变量,但是如果我们想修改外函数临时变量数值的时候发现出问题了!咋回事捏??!!...从上面代码我们能看出来,在内函数,分别对闭变量进行了修改,打印出来的结果也确实是修改之后的结果。以上两种方法就是内函数修改闭变量的方法。...还有一点需要注意:使用闭的过程,一旦外函数被调用一次返回了内函数的引用,虽然每次调用内函数,是开启一个函数执行过后消亡,但是闭变量实际上只有一份,每次开启内函数都在使用同一份闭变量 上代码!

    94730

    Python 的闭

    Python的闭 1. 闭的概念 首先还得从基本概念说起,什么是闭呢?...来看下维基上的解释: :: 在计算机科学,闭(Closure)是词法闭(Lexical Closure)的简称,是引用了自由变量的函数。...另外再说一点,闭并不是Python特有的概念,所有把函数做为一等公民的语言均有闭的概念。不过像Java这样以class为一等公民的语言中也可以使用闭,只是它得用类或接口来实现。...因此在程序我们经常需要这样的一个函数对象——闭,来帮我们完成一个通用的功能,比如后面会提到的——装饰器。 3....最后总结下,闭这东西理解起来还是很容易的,在Python的应用也很广泛,这篇文章算是对闭的一个总结,有任何疑问欢迎留言交流。 4.

    1K20

    js的闭

    我们首先知道闭有3个特性: ①函数嵌套函数 ②函数内部可以引用函数外部的参数和变量 ③参数和变量不会被垃圾回收机制回收 本文我们以闭两种的主要形式来学习 在这段代码,a()的返回值是一个匿名函数...,这个函数在a()作用域内部,所以它可以获取a()作用域下变量name的值,将这个值作为返回值赋给全局作用域下的变量b,实现了在全局变量下获取到局部变量的变量的值 再来看一个闭的经典例子 一般情况下...(ps:如果把for循环里面的var变成let,也能实现预期结果) 引入闭来保存变量i,将setTimeout放入立即执行函数,将for循环中的循环值i作为参数传递,100毫秒后同时打印出1 2...②闭作为参数传递 在这段代码,函数fn1作为参数传入立即执行函数,在执行到fn2(30)的时候,30作为参数传入fn1,这时候if(x>num)的num取的并不是立即执行函数的num,而是取创建函数的作用域中的...,解决方法是可以在使用完变量后手动为它赋值为null; ②其次由于闭涉及跨域访问,所以会导致性能损失,我们可以通过把跨作用域变量存储在局部变量,然后直接访问局部变量,来减轻对执行速度的影响 发布者:

    3.2K30

    Groovy的闭

    书接上文: 从Java到Groovy的八级进化论 Groovy的list 今天分享一下Groovy的闭。...闭具有一个默认的隐式参数,称为it。还可以提供自定义的参数。同样,就像方法的情况一样,闭的最后一个表达式是闭的返回值。...} 现在,闭方面,我们已经小试牛刀。接下来,我们通过对集合使用each()方法对列表的每个元素调用闭。...此方法将查找集合与作为参数传递的闭所表示的条件匹配的所有元素。将在每个元素上调用此闭,并且findAll()方法将仅返回一个布尔值,该布尔值说明当前值是否匹配。...技术类文章精选 Linux性能监控软件netdata中文汉化版 图解HTTP脑图 性能测试图形化输出测试数据 JMeter吞吐量误差分析 多项目登录互踢测试用例 JMeter如何模拟不同的网络速度 手机号验证码登录性能测试

    1.6K30

    Netty和拆的解决方案

    和拆是TCP网络编程不可避免的,无论是服务端还是客户端,当我们读取或者发送消息的时候,都需要考虑TCP底层的粘/拆问题。...LEN的报文后,就认为读取到了一个完整的信息 将回车换行符作为消息结束符 将特殊的分隔符作为消息的结束标志,回车换行符就是一种特殊的结束分隔符 通过在消息头中定义长度字段来标识消息的总长度 Netty的粘和拆解决方案...这个拆器,有一个要求,就是应用层协议包含数据的长度 以上解码器在使用时只需要添加到Netty的责任链即可,大多数情况下这4种解码器都可以满足了,当然除了以上4种解码器,用户也可以自定义自己的解码器进行处理...for (int i = 0; i < counter; i++) { byte[] request = new byte[PACKET_SIZE]; // 每次从总的消息读取...220个字节的数据 message.readBytes(request); // 将拆分后的结果放入out列表,交由后面的业务逻辑去处理 out.add(Unpooled.copiedBuffer

    73730
    领券